Output cd84b26b1a3f388c03f2c02424116d1fffee2feb339a7124373fce3137f73889:135

value
34324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c46f42d6bf4d6490fff595b3de31e095d82b2ea OP_EQUAL
address
38eLH5dJb5EWJkvE5uhTcJ67jQhExivUHu
transaction
cd84b26b1a3f388c03f2c02424116d1fffee2feb339a7124373fce3137f73889
spent
true